A new report has found that foot arthritis affects one in six people over the age of 50 and is more common in women than men.

Incidences of foot arthritis are fare higher in women than previously thought, according to the new study from Keele University.

[quote] The reason for this rise in the condition, that causes pain and swelling in the arch of the foot, could be due to the long term wearing of high heels but researchers can only speculate.[/quote]

Three quarters of people with the condition report having difficulty with simple day-to-day activities such as walking, standing, housework and shopping.

More researched areas of foot arthritis are in the toe joint area, rather than the mid foot but the researchers noted that looking at the whole foot and the impact on people’s lives, it’s clear the problem is more widespread than they anticipated.
